She put mo<strong>the</strong>ring above absolutelyeverything. Whatever holiday <strong>the</strong>re was,<strong>the</strong> window was already made up. We werevery poor when we were young althoughwe didn’t know it. Dad and Mom wouldbuy used toys and bicycles, and <strong>the</strong>ywould sand <strong>the</strong>m down and paint <strong>the</strong>m up.We thought <strong>the</strong>y were new. Whatever <strong>the</strong>occasion was, she was ready. For her kids,she always sewed our clo<strong>the</strong>s to be holy.She made <strong>the</strong> men’s winter coats. Shemade all our dresses and skirts, and shecould crochet. When my oldest bro<strong>the</strong>rworked at a grocery store, he would get<strong>of</strong>f at 10 pm. Sometimes he would bringo<strong>the</strong>rs home with him, and Mom wouldget up and fix <strong>the</strong>m steaks. Mom was sogood at making cinnamon rolls, homemadedoughnuts and homemade bread.She wouldn’t have denied us anything.To <strong>the</strong> very end, she would havedone anything. The biggest thing we madeher do was pray. She was <strong>the</strong> most shy andbackward person. She didn’t like to meetand greet and get in a crowd. She didn’twant her face forward. Mom walked meinto every classroom at <strong>the</strong> beginning <strong>of</strong>each school year until <strong>the</strong> seventh grade.She served as room mo<strong>the</strong>r in school. Shedid that for all six <strong>of</strong> us. She was such aninfluence on her family and had such animpact on her grandkids. My son livedwith Dad and Mom for six months beforehe married and he later told me, “That was<strong>the</strong> most influential time in my life.” Shehelped shape <strong>the</strong> truth in her grandkids.She had hugs for everybody.Mom was an avid storyteller. In <strong>the</strong>early years <strong>of</strong> church, her kids wouldsometimes hope no one else would cometo church so that Dad might let Mom tellus a Bible story. At home, she would rockus and tell us Bible stories or stories <strong>of</strong> herlife as a little girl.
